Рубрики
Uncategorized

Семь отличных курсов, чтобы помочь вам стать Pro Docker Pro

Если вы разработчик, вам нужно знать, как работают контейнеры. Это неизбежно. Эти курсы помогут вам стать Docker Pro!. Tagged с DevOps, Docker, контейнерами, новичками.

Если вы разработчик, вам нужно знать, как работают контейнеры. Это неизбежно.

Docker легко понять, и с ним приятно работать. Но вам нужно иметь хорошие основополагающие знания о том, как они работают.

Вот девять отличных курсов, которые помогут вам стать Docker Pro.

Начальный уровень

1. Docker: Начиная

Это хорошее место для начала, если вы только начинаете с Docker. Если вы никогда раньше не использовали Docker, пройдите этот курс, чтобы пройти на землю.

Вы узнаете:

  • Как установить Docker в Windows, Mac и Linux.
  • Как управлять контейнерами и изображениями
  • Узнайте о режиме роя, услугах и многом другом.

Вы будете работать с твердым пониманием Docker. Так что, если вы новичок в Docker, это место для начала.

>> Нажмите здесь, чтобы начать этот курс

2. Начало работы с Docker на Windows

Так что, если вы хотите начать с Docker на машине Windows, вам повезло. Docker в Windows не всегда была плавной поездкой, но все изменилось. Этот курс адресат, работающий с Docker, как будто он был дома на машине Linux.

Вы узнаете:

  • Как использовать контейнеры в средах Windows (как Windows, так и контейнеры Linux).
  • Как контейнеры упрощают поиск, загрузку и установку программного обеспечения.
  • Как создать свои собственные изображения и использовать Docker-Compose для организации сложных приложений.

Это отличный способ начать работу с Docker, даже если вы в системе Windows.

>> Нажмите здесь, чтобы начать этот курс

3. Начало работы с режимом Docker Swarm

Docker на одном узле подходит для разработки и некоторых приложений. Но в производственных средах вы хотите добавить емкость и надежность в свою инфраструктуру, а режим Docker Swarm предоставляет это.

Вы узнаете:

  • Как настроить рой, добавить узлы и сервисы запуска
  • Как направить движение в кластеры
  • Как развернуть обновления и развернуть стеки приложений.

Этот курс будет хорошо потратить вас на путь, чтобы развернуть свой рой в кратчайшие сроки!

>> Нажмите здесь, чтобы начать этот курс

Промежуточный уровень

4. Docker Networking

В этом курсе, Docker Networking, вы узнаете все, что вам нужно знать о развертывании и управлении сетями Docker.

Вы узнаете:

  • Узнайте о модели сети контейнеров (CNM) и Libnetkwork
  • Как построить и управлять сети с одним хостом и мульти-хостом
  • Как интегрировать контейнерные сети с VLAN и прикладными сетями.

Этот курс приведет вас к сетям в кратчайшие сроки!

>> Нажмите здесь, чтобы начать этот курс

5. Docker Deep Digive

В этом курсе вы перейдете от нулевого до докера, изучив все, что вам нужно знать, чтобы поднять свою карьеру на следующий уровень и дать вам уверенность, чтобы начать работать с контейнерами.

Вы узнаете:

  • Узнайте о основополагающих технологиях, включающих контейнеры на Linux и Windows
  • Откройте для себя основные концепции изображений и контейнеров
  • Понять оркестровку и узнать о функциях предприятия

Этот курс поможет вам получить глубокое понимание Docker и даже подготовиться к сертифицированному экзамену Docker !!

>> Нажмите здесь, чтобы начать этот курс

Продвинутый уровень

6. Контейнерирование программного приложения с Docker

С появлением шаблона архитектуры микросервисов и обеспечения таких технологий, как контейнеры, способ, которым приложения заправляются и поставляются, меняется. Упаковочные программные приложения в изображения шаблонов только для чтения для получения неподвижных контейнеров приложений являются ключевым ингредиентом в этом подходе, а Docker находится на переднем крае.

Вы узнаете:

  • Как создавать изображения Docker и их отношения с контейнерами
  • Как создать изображения Docker для реальных программных приложений.
  • Как назвать и поделиться изображениями Docker с более широкой аудиторией

К концу этого курса вы узнаете методы и лучшие практики для начала работы с контейнеризацией ваших программных приложений.

>> Нажмите здесь, чтобы начать этот курс

7. Мониторинг здоровья применения в контейнер с Docker

Легко запускать новые и старые приложения в Docker, но вы не можете поместить контейнерные приложения в производство без мониторинга. В этом курсе вы узнаете, как реализовать эффективный мониторинг контейнеров Linux и Windows.

Вы узнаете:

  • Как собирать и визуализировать метрики из контейнеров, используя Prometheus и Grafana
  • Как добавить метрики в ваше приложение, а также экспортные метрики из Java и .net .NET Runtime и с платформы Docker.
  • Как построить эффективную панель инструментов с одним видом на здоровье всего вашего приложения

Когда вы закончите этот курс, вы будете готовы добавить мониторинг вашего приложения и уверенно перейти к производству.

>> Нажмите здесь, чтобы начать этот курс

Вывод

Так что, независимо от того, являетесь ли вы новичком, хотите нарастать, или опытный профессионал, который стремится обострить свои навыки, вы можете использовать эти курсы, чтобы построить свои навыки и стать «Go To» Docker Persons в вашей организации.

Так что проверьте это, и дайте мне знать в комментариях, что вы думаете!.

Оригинал: «https://dev.to/pluralsight/there-s-still-time-to-take-these-great-docker-courses-free-e0i»